Transaction 643d9f7328858340ca087b259ec223c5a797dea20588ec441e3c750f112c3ff3

3 Input
2 Outputs
  • 643d9f7328858340ca087b259ec223c5a797dea20588ec441e3c750f112c3ff3:0
  • value  668325
    address  3CMKns2eAkZRq7pANCeo7tSmfbBcReG4jK
  • 643d9f7328858340ca087b259ec223c5a797dea20588ec441e3c750f112c3ff3:1
  • value  264994
    address  1KjGN7dkJ8mjg3PuvBCtjecYDb9tg2y881